What is the difference between ASTM E119 and NFPA 252?

ASTM E119 and NFPA 252 are both test standards used to evaluate the fire performance of building materials and components, but they differ in some respects. The following is a detailed summary of the major differences between them:
1. Standard-setting organization:
- ASTM E119: ASTM E119 is a standard developed by the American Society for Testing and Materials, also known as "Standard Test Methods for Evaluating the Fire Resistance of Building Materials and Components".
- NFPA 252: NFPA 252 is a standard developed by the National Fire Protection Association (National Fire Protection Association) to evaluate the fire resistance of wood frame doors.

2. test object:
- ASTM E119: ASTM E119 is widely used to evaluate the fire performance of a variety of building materials and components including, but not limited to, walls, floors, roofs, structural framing, and load-bearing structural elements.
- NFPA 252: NFPA 252 is primarily used to evaluate the fire performance of wood-framed doors, including single and double doors.
3. Specimen and evaluation requirements:
- ASTM E119: The ASTM E119 standard requires specimens to maintain integrity, stability, and insulation under fire conditions. It evaluates the fire resistance of the specimen, including its ability to protect against flame, smoke, and high temperature radiation.
- NFPA 252: The NFPA 252 standard evaluates the flame spread performance of wood-framed doors. It requires that the door not propagate flames and limit the propagation of smoke and noxious gases for a specified period of time.
4. flame exposure conditions:
- ASTM E119: The ASTM E119 test simulates real fire conditions, focusing on the effects of flames and heat radiation. Specimens will be exposed to flames and high temperatures to evaluate their resistance to fire.
- NFPA 252: NFPA 252 tests the ability of a specimen to propagate flames in a fire, focusing on flame spread on doors.
5. Fire Resistance Rating:
- ASTM E119: The ASTM E119 standard rates members and categorizes them according to how long they maintain integrity, stability, and insulation during testing. It does not specify fire resistance ratings.
- NFPA 252: The NFPA 252 standard specifies fire resistance ratings for different types of doors for specific periods of time, such as 20 minutes, 45 minutes, 60 minutes, and so on. These ratings indicate that the door is capable of resisting flame spread for a specific period of time.
6. Certifications and Scope of Application:
- ASTM E119: The ASTM E119 test is usually performed by an independent third-party laboratory and there is no specific certification body. It is applicable to different types of building materials and components and is used to evaluate the overall fire safety performance of a building.
- NFPA 252: NFPA 252 testing is typically performed by an independent third-party laboratory and has no specific certification body. It applies primarily to wood-frame doors, such as room-dividing and entrance/exit doors in residential and commercial buildings.
It is important to note that ASTM E119 and NFPA 252 are standard test methods in the U.S. and may have different test standards and requirements in other countries or regions.
